Web Analytics and Tracking
Understanding how visitors engage your online platform is crucial for success. Website data provides valuable insights into visitor behavior, allowing you to enhance your site design. By monitoring key metrics such as page views, bounce rate, and conversion rates, you can identify areas for growth. This information can then be used to shape your approach, ultimately driving website engagement.
- Popular analytics tools include Google Analytics, Mixpanel, and Adobe Analytics. Popular platforms for tracking website performance are Ahrefs, Semrush, and Moz.
